Wednesday, December 2, 2009

Peters Creek Flash

a camera shy cousin running on stairs, Peters Creek, Alaska

The elusive Peters Creek Flash, a camera-shy cousin, caught in action...(Peters Creek, Alaska)

Interesting Articles:

NOAA Proposes Critical Habitat For Belugas

Out-of-State Fishermen Expected To Receive $70 Million Refund

1 comment:

  1. Isn't it cold there? I keep waiting to see parkas and snow!